Abstract

Transparent liquid flattening or stretching realizes optical path length modulation. A flat thin seal transparent cavity, one flank is an electromagnetic driving membrane and is filled over with transparent liquid. Vibration of the membrane makes the liquid compressing or stretching, changes the liquid layer thickness, i.e. the optical path length of light through the liquid layer. The liquid layer compressed is equivalent to increase membrane tension. The membrane has higher resonant frequency. The cavity diameter 10 mm modulation frequency is about 18 kHz.

Introduction

Laser self-mixing interference has only one optical path. It is an advantage in optical arrange, and is a disadvantage in optical modulating. The phase modulation for self-mixing interference can adopt inserted an AOM or EOM into the optical path, modulating operating current (MOC) or vibrating laser diode modules [1]-[7]. AOM, EOM or MOC may cause optical intensity modulating. Like as AOM, if the modulation does not cause modulating structure in optical media, the modulator will do not produce light scattering. The machine vibration only causes the media layer flattening or stretching. Optical path length of light passing through the media layer will be modulated
